o add custom chip for mmio

This commit is contained in:
David Voswinkel
2009-05-17 08:48:44 -07:00
parent c66828729f
commit 1075795ef4
12 changed files with 541 additions and 280 deletions

View File

@@ -483,6 +483,14 @@ void sCPU::mmio_write(unsigned addr, uint8 data) {
port_write(addr & 3, data);
return;
}
printf("sCPU::mmio_write 0x%x 0x%x",addr,data);
/*custom area*/
if((addr & 0xff00) == 0x3000) { //$3000-$30ff
printf("sCPU::mmio_write 0x%x 0x%x",addr,data);
return;
}
//DMA
if((addr & 0xff80) == 0x4300) { //$4300-$437f